The Role of the Intestinal Microbiome in Enteric and Systemic Vaccine Immune Responses

NCT02538211

RandomizedParallel-groupOpen-labelPrevention

Summary

The purpose of this study is to evaluate if the intestinal microbiota influences rotavirus vaccine immune responses in healthy adult volunteers.
